Before the Internet... there were books! The Newman Library has a lot of them... books that is. From Scripture studies, to theology, to the Church's social teachings, we've got books.

This is a lending Library, so feel free to check out books. Simply write your name and the date on the book card and place the card in the labeled box at the circulation desk. When you return the book, just place it on the cart cleverly marked, 'Returned Books.'

Like most Libraries, it is a quiet place. Perfect for working on that paper (and yes, the library is covered by our FREE WiFi service), studying, or... just read a book!

The Newman Catholic Center is a 60,000 sq. ft. facility located on the UMass campus and is dedicated to serving the students, faculty, and staff of the University of Massachusetts at Amherst.

Inspired by John Henry Cardinal Newman's motto, "heart speaks to heart," we reach out to all people of good will.

The Newman Center is an Apostolate of the Roman Catholic Diocese of Springfield. We offer traditional Catholic worship, a wide variety of service-related and social events, services to students as well as a library.

The Newman Center is here for everyone, not just Catholics. So, when you are on campus, stop by and check us out.
